Jesus Before Pilate

11 (A)Now Jesus stood before the governor, and the governor asked him, “Are you (B)the King of the Jews?” Jesus said, (C)“You have said so.” 12 (D)But when he was accused by the chief priests and elders, he gave no answer. 13 Then Pilate said to him, (E)“Do you not hear how many things they testify against you?” 14 But he gave him no answer, not even to a single charge, so that the governor was greatly amazed.

(A)And Pilate asked him, (B)“Are you the King of the Jews?” And he answered him, (C)“You have said so.” And the chief priests accused him of many things. And Pilate again asked him, (D)“Have you no answer to make? See how many charges they bring against you.” But Jesus (E)made no further answer, so that Pilate was amazed.

And they began to accuse him, saying, “We found this man (A)misleading our nation and (B)forbidding us to give tribute to (C)Caesar, and saying that he himself is Christ, (D)a king.” (E)And Pilate asked him, (F)“Are you the King of the Jews?” And he answered him, (G)“You have said so.”
